Nick Mathewson 33005f950a Get directories working.
Or at least, directories get generated, signed, download, and checked, with
nobody seeming to crash.

In config/*, added 'signing-key' blocks to dirservers and routers.or, so
that everyone will know about the directories' signing keys.

In or/directory.c, refrained from using a dirserver's signing key when
no such key is known; added more debugging output.

In or/main.c, added debugging output and fixed a few logic errors.

In or/routers.c, added debugging output and prevented a segfault on
routers_resolve_directory.  The interleaving of arrays and lists on
routerinfo_t is still messy, but at least it seems to work again.
